Output c18f6041e012daafa287c80a0a12c4202f0dd25f08fcb96c4ff3fac60cfeaf8a:0

value
491655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6032d89303bb355f4a95c43fba58a27ba23fdafd OP_EQUAL
address
3ATfhoQtTn7iCWCQdGZPffReadiHWokBYu
transaction
c18f6041e012daafa287c80a0a12c4202f0dd25f08fcb96c4ff3fac60cfeaf8a
confirmations
253616
spent
true